现代放射治疗方案对心脏植入的电气设备的体外效应

概括
在外部光束放射治疗 (EBRT) 期间使用心脏植入电气设备 (CIED) 的异步模式可以减少故障. 这种方法可以为患有CIED的患者提供改进的放射治疗计划选择.

背景情况:
- 对心脏植入电气设备 (CIED) 的外部光束放射治疗 (EBRT) 准则可能不反映现代设备技术的进步.
- 通常用于MRI的异步节奏模式可以减轻放射治疗期间的节奏传感错误.
研究的目的:
- 评估当代放射治疗方案对现代CIEDs的影响.
- 调查异步模式在EBRT期间减少CIED故障的有效性.
主要方法:
- 使用临床相关的放射治疗方案 (例如60 Gy分为5个小部分,10个MV FFF光束) 对160个已解释的CIED进行辐射.
- 在不同剂量速率下,在正常操作模式和异步模式下测试CIED.
主要成果:
- 在60 Gy FFF治疗期间,在异步模式下的CIED中没有观察到节奏电压的显著变化.
- 没有证据表明对CIED患者,包括那些带有除器设备的患者,限制6MV平面光束.
结论:
- 异步模式可以减少EBRT期间的CIED故障,从而有可能改善放射治疗计划.
- 在考虑CIED患者在放射治疗期间的异步模式时,对患者特定风险和益处的评估至关重要.
